Biblical Meaning of Eggs in Dreams

The Bible does not contain many direct references to eggs as symbols in dreams. Eggs appear occasionally in everyday contexts, such as food or natural descriptions, but they are not given the same layered symbolic treatment as lambs, vines, or water.

Because of this, there is no strong, specific biblical dream meaning for eggs that scholars widely agree upon. Some Christian writers later connected eggs to themes of new life and resurrection because of the Easter tradition of decorating eggs. In that cultural overlay, an egg can gently remind someone of hope and renewal after difficulty.

If you dream of eggs and hold a Christian faith, you might personally link the image to ideas of God’s creative power or the promise of new beginnings. Yet it is important to note that this remains an individual association rather than a clear scriptural teaching.

Many dream experts suggest focusing more on the emotional content of the dream and how it relates to your current walk of faith rather than searching for a forced biblical code.

Cultural Interpretations of Egg Dreams

Different cultures have long given eggs special meaning:

  • Western traditions – Often emphasize fertility, Easter renewal, and potential.
  • Chinese culture – Eggs can symbolize fertility, luck, and the balance of yin and yang; red eggs are especially auspicious after a birth.
  • Hindu perspectives – Eggs sometimes appear in creation stories and can represent the cosmic egg or the origin of life.
  • Islamic dream traditions – Interpretations vary; some classical texts link eggs to wealth, children, or hidden knowledge, while cautioning that context and the dreamer’s life are essential.
  • Native and indigenous views – Many traditions honor eggs as sacred symbols of life cycles and the earth’s fertility.

These cultural layers show how widely eggs have been valued as symbols of beginning and possibility. No single culture owns the meaning.
